Abstract

The invention discloses an industrial melt index soft measurement method based on an aftereffect function and cuckoo search. The industrial melt index soft measurement method is used for conducting online prediction on industrial melt indexes in the propylene polymerization production process and involves a data preprocessing module, an aftereffect function module and a cuckoo search algorithm module. According to the method, the cuckoo search algorithm is utilized for optimizing parameters in the aftereffect function, and the numerical value is approximate to the optimal solution of the aftereffect function. By means of the method, the mechanism and data modeling are both considered, and the prediction result is more accurate fundamentally. Meanwhile, through the utilization of cuckoo search, the function network parameter optimization process can be further accelerated, and the practicability and generalizability of the system are improved. The system has the advantages of being highin prediction precision, stable in running, good in generalizability and high in anti-jamming capability.

Technical field [0001] The invention relates to a soft measurement method, in particular to an industrial melt index soft measurement method based on aftereffect function and cuckoo search. Background technique [0002] Melt index is a numerical value representing the fluidity of plastic materials during processing. It is formulated based on the method used by DuPont to identify the characteristics of plastics. It is also called melt flow rate. Polypropylene is a thermoplastic resin obtained by polymerization of propylene. It is mainly divided into three types: isotactic polypropylene, atactic polypropylene and syndiotactic polypropylene. Strictly control the melt index of polypropylene to keep the melt index within the corresponding allowable value range, which is conducive to ensuring the good processing performance and quality of polypropylene products.
